Scaffold pore geometry guides gene regulation and bone-like tissue formation in dynamic cultures
2020-04-25
Abstract excerpt
Cells sense and respond to scaffold pore geometry and mechanical stimuli. Many fabrication methods used in bone tissue engineering render structures with poorly controlled pore geometries. Given that cell-scaffold interactions are complex, drawing a conclusion on how cells sense and respond to uncontrolled scaffold features under mechanical loading is difficult.
